Explore printable Electric Charge Field and Potential worksheets for Class 12

Electric charge field and potential worksheets for Class 12 students available through Wayground (formerly Quizizz) provide comprehensive coverage of advanced electrostatics concepts essential for mastering college-level physics. These expertly crafted resources strengthen critical analytical skills including calculating electric field strength using Coulomb's law, determining electric potential at various points in space, and understanding the relationship between electric field lines and equipotential surfaces. Students work through challenging practice problems that explore concepts such as electric flux, Gauss's law applications, and the behavior of charges in uniform and non-uniform electric fields. Each worksheet collection includes detailed answer keys and is available as free printable pdf resources, enabling students to develop proficiency in solving complex electrostatics problems involving multiple point charges, continuous charge distributions, and electric potential energy calculations.
